Copper is a strategic metal essential to modern economies. However, its future supply is increasingly uncertain due to declining ore grades and surging global demand. In a new study published in ...
Bioleaching unlocks revenue from low-grade ores, but the cost-effective copper extraction process is struggling to get off 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results